Cold hardy Camellias are extremely popular here in the Pacific Northwest and, depending upon what color you want the flowers to be, you have the following choices: Camellia sasanqua 'Apple Blossom' is white with a flush of pink, 'Cleopatra' has rose pink flowers, 'Yuletide' has Christmas-red flowers and 'Rainbow' produces large white flowers with a band of red on each petal.
